How they compare
Lesotho currently reports 35.0% against 17.2% in Central America, a difference of 17.8%.
That makes Lesotho's figure about 2.0 times Central America's.
Across all 25 years both countries report, Lesotho has been ahead every year.
Central America ranks 15th and Lesotho ranks 14th of 30 groups.
Lesotho has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Central America | Lesotho |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 22.7% | 41.5% | 18.9% | Lesotho |
| 2010s | 17.8% | 35.9% | 18.1% | Lesotho |
| 2020s | 17.1% | 34.1% | 17.0% | Lesotho |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
